     Your Committees on Agriculture and Environment and Higher Education, to which was referred H.B. No. 694, H.D. 1, entitled:

 

"A BILL FOR AN ACT RELATING TO THE UNIVERSITY OF HAWAII,"

 

beg leave to report as follows:

 

     The purpose and intent of this measure is to appropriate funds to support the Aquaculture Disease Diagnostic Laboratory at the Department of Agriculture Animal Industry Division Veterinary Laboratory Services Branch, in partnership with the University of Hawaii College of Tropical Agriculture and Human Resources.

 

     Your Committees received testimony in support of this measure from the Department of Agriculture; University of Hawaii System; Hawaii Farm Bureau; Local Food Coalition; Shrimp Improvement Systems, LLC; Hawaii Aquaculture and Aquaponics Association; and two individuals.  Your Committees received testimony in opposition to this measure from one individual.

 

     Your Committees acknowledge the importance of Hawaii's aquaculture industry and recognize that supporting local aquacultural production advances and supports the State's food sustainability and economic diversification goals.  Your Committees find that currently, local aquaculture samples are sent to the University of Arizona for testing, which creates significant delays, results in excessive costs, and delays timely industry action.  While the Department of Agriculture and the University of Hawaii College of Tropical Agriculture and Human Resources have laboratory capabilities, they lack the appropriate personnel and industry focus that a burgeoning local aquaculture industry demands.  Therefore, this measure appropriates funds to support and create new positions at the Aquaculture Disease Diagnostic Laboratory at the State Veterinary Laboratory building in the Department of Agriculture Animal Industry Division Veterinary Laboratory Services Branch, in partnership with the University of Hawaii College of Tropical Agriculture and Human Resources, to support its development of and assistance to local aquaculture production.
